Abstract :
During the actual application of ANN (artificial neural network), the sample functions needed to be learned often present subsection attributes. It is very difficult to simulate such kinds of sample functions only with single structure ANNs. We are inspired by the running principle of human´s intelligent activities which can only be accomplished with the support of different brain function subareas. The multiple subareas cooperate with each other, and then the high quality intelligent activities of humans can be performed. In this paper a kind of largescale ANN, with heterogeneous function subnets, is proposed in order to overcome the shortages of traditional ANNs. At last, the capability of the largescale ANN is evaluated with a typical example, and its performances are also contrasted with traditional ANNs
